Following a security assessment by the General Staff, the IDF has raised its alert level for fear of possible attempts by terror groups to kidnap soldiers.
Security officials said Wednesday's incident in which Arabs tried to kidnap an Israel Air Force officer near Jerusalem's Malcha Mall underlined the need to raise the alert level and prevent the abduction of a soldier on Israeli soil.
To this end, IDF commanders were instructed to brief their soldiers once again on the prohibition regarding hitchhiking and make sure they offer them the safest possible way to get home.
As part of the effort to enforce the hitchhiking prohibition, undercover Military Police officers will offer unsuspecting soldiers rides at hitchhiking posts throughout the country. Soldiers who are caught hitchhiking will be tried within 72 hours and face jail time.
